please help me by telling the difference between 'unlike' and 'contrary to' with usage examples of the both :?:

Unlike = not the same as
Contrary to = the opposite of

I like horror films, unlike my friends, who mostly like romantic comedies.
(Horror films are not the opposite of romantic comedies, just different.)

Contrary to your statement that I have a lot of money, I am in fact bankrupt.
